ACT Wazalendo central committee to meet for post-election review

By The Respondents Reporter

The Central Committee of ACT Wazalendo is set to convene on Saturday, January 18, 2026, in Dar es Salaam for its first formal meeting following the October 2025 General Election.

In a statement issued to the public, the party said the meeting will take place at its national headquarters in Magomeni and will be chaired by the party’s leader, Mr Hakainde Hichilema. Proceedings are scheduled to begin at 4:00 a.m.

The meeting will receive and deliberate on reports from the party Secretariat, with the Central Committee expected to issue directives on the implementation of key party activities. 

Central to the agenda will be the presentation and discussion of the party’s report on the 2025 General Election.

According to the statement, the committee will assess the conduct of the election, review the prevailing political environment in the country, and draw lessons aimed at shaping the party’s future strategy and direction.

The Central Committee will also deliberate on human rights issues that arose during and after the General Election.

The meeting forms part of ACT Wazalendo’s post-election internal processes, aimed at strengthening party governance and redefining priorities for the next political phase.

The statement was issued by Ms Shangwe Ayo, Deputy Secretary for Information, Communications and Public Relations of ACT Wazalendo.
